 The History of Science in the United States: An Encyclopedia by Marc Rothenberg, "Science is an essential element of American civilization. The historical study of American science -- the study of the individuals, the institutions, the ideas, and the experiments that together constitute the rich fabric of science in the United States -- is a lively and exciting field of scholarship. However, the knowledge and interpretations generated by this scholarship have not been easily accessible to the high school or college student or to the interested general reader. This volume has been written to furnish that access". -- Marc Rothenberg (from the Introduction) The History of Science in the United States: An Encyclopedia brings together more than 200 scholars, ranging from the leading experts in their fields to young scholars presenting the fruits of their research. It offers a vast body of information hitherto scattered in numerous journals and specialized monographs. The book's coverage includes the roles of institutions and disciplines, the history of medicine and technology, the relationship between science and technology, and the major figures in the history of science in the United States.
 Reader's Guide to the History of Science by Arne Hassenbruch, X The aim of the Fitzroy Dearborn Reader's Guides is to provide guidance to the secondary material in specific intellectual disciplines by means of essays that analyze, interpret and evaluate that material -- providing the student, teacher, researcher and librarian with informed recommendations for further reading. The Reader's Guide to the History of Science looks at the literature of science in some 500 entries on individuals (Einstein), institutions and disciplines (Mathematics), general themes (Romantic Science), and central concepts (Paradigm and Fact). The history of science is construed widely to include (for example) the history of medicine and the history of technology. An international team of some 200 historians of science have come together to produce this definitive guide to the literature of the scientific disciplines.
History of science and technology - The history of science and technology (HST) is a field of history which examines how humanity's understanding of science and technology has changed over the millennia. Without this understanding, development of new technologies would have been improbable. Navigational Aids for the History of Science, Technology, and the Environment Project - The Navigational Aids for the History of Science, Technology, and the Environment Project (NAHSTE) is an effort by the University of Edinburgh and the Research Support Libraries Programme (RSLP) to make manuscripts and other documents available on the Web. Historiography of science - [historiography] of [[science is the historical study of the history of science (which often overlaps the history of technology, the history of medicine, and the history of mathematics). It is generally found in an academic context as part of the discipline of the history of science and technology (HST), history and philosophy of science (HPS), science studies, and other allied disciplines. History of technology - The history of technology is the history of useful tools and techniques for doing practical things. It is intimately related with the history of science, which includes how humans have acquired the background knowledge necessary to build useful things.
